I would give this a 3.5 star rating if possible. I found it hard to get through the early days in Eilis' new life in Brooklyn, but once she found Tony and started taking courses, it picked up. The story felt very realistic and it was interesting to see a young immigrant's perspective on Brooklyn during that time (and didn't try to sound like a travel brochure).
